- NASA/GSFC plans to issue a Request for Quotation (RFQ) for two (2) burst disk assemblies for use on the X-ray Spectrometer on the Astro-E2 spacecraft. The units are used on a superfluid helium tank/dewar and are used to provide overpressurization protection of the vessel containing the cryogen or its vacuum enclosure. This procurement is being conducted under the Simplified Acquisition Procedures (SAP). NASA/GSFC intends to purchase the items from Hydrodyne, Burbank, CA. The authority for other than full and open competition is FAR 6.302-1(a)(ii)(A). The burst disk assemblies are the same for previously built items for the ASTRO-E spacecraft which was lost due to a launch vehicle failure. These items were designed and manufactured by Hydrodyne for the first mission, therefore, no reoccuring engineering time and costs will be incurred thereby making it possible to meet budget and schedule. The Government intends to acquire a commercial item using FAR Part 12.
